Meta Acquires 49% Stake in Scale AI for $14.3 Billion
Meta acquired a 49% stake in Scale AI for \$14.3 billion, guaranteeing Scale \$450 million annually for five years, and appointing Scale's CEO, Alexandr Wang, to lead Meta's AI lab; this follows reports of OpenAI reducing its spending with Scale.

Pixel 10's Enhanced Camera System Raises Smartphone Standards
Google's Pixel 10, launching with Android 16, will feature a triple-lens camera system (48MP wide, 13MP ultrawide, and a new telephoto lens) with enhanced gimbal-like stabilization using a combination of optical, electronic, and AI-based methods, setting a new standard for mid-range smartphones.

UK Government's AI Tool, Humphrey, Sparks Copyright Concerns
The UK government's AI tool, Humphrey, uses models from OpenAI, Anthropic, and Google, raising concerns about copyright infringement and reliance on big tech; all English and Welsh officials will receive training, despite criticisms.

Liguria's Top 500 Companies Report €75 Billion in Production Value
Liguria's top 500 companies achieved €75 billion in aggregate production value in 2023, driven by growth in Blue Economy, food, innovation, and pharmaceuticals, resulting in €7.2 billion in profit and positive results for over 80% of businesses.
